Natural Crib Mattress x 38 x 89cm
The standard natural cot bed mattress, suitable from birth to 3 years
with a firm support as recommended for babies. Oh, and it's 100%
chemical-free too!
The mattress is 38x89cm to fit standard sized cribs. This mattress is
made using a deep core of coconut coir that is bound with a pure natural
latex (sap from the Hevea tree). This supportive coconut coir layer acts
like thousands of tiny springs evenly distributing your baby's weight
and reducing the risk of sagging.
The combination of the wool and cotton acts as a natural fire retardant,
meaning that no fireproofing chemicals are used and each one of our
mattresses passes UK fireproofing regulations (BS 7177) naturally.
The durable, non-removable cotton cover is water resistant, however
it is advised that you must use a mattress protector to keep your
mattress clean and dry for longer.
What is this mattress made of?
Coconut Coir - The natural core of coconut coir acts like thousands of
tiny springs, reducing pressure points and providing an evenly sprung
support that lasts for years.
Natural Fleece Wool - Naturally anti-allergy and breathable, a wrap of
wool helps regulate your baby's body temperature whilst dispersing any
moisture to help ensure it stays clean and fresh
Natural Cotton - A luxurious, non-removable and durable Herringbone
cotton cover holds everything in place and aids the breathability of the
mattress. No pesticides or herbicides are used in the making of our
cotton.
